Chinese herbal medicine commonly used processing methods

After the harvest of Chinese herbal medicines, except for a few species such as fresh sargentia and fresh reed rhizome for fresh application, most medicinal herbs must be processed in the production area to make them dry, otherwise they are likely to cause fermentation failure, such as the leaves will turn yellow, roots Classes will darken the flesh, aromatic herbs will lose the aroma, which will seriously affect the quality of Chinese herbal medicines, and even cause losses.

First, commonly used method of primary processing of Chinese herbal medicine origin

There are many kinds of Chinese herbal medicines, and their treatment procedures mainly include: washing → cleaning and selection → peeling → dressing → steaming, boiling, hot → dipping → sulfur-smearing → sweating → drying. Due to the different varieties of herbs and different habitats, the above procedures are not required for each Chinese herbal medicine, but generally the following methods are most common:

Trimming first removes weeds and silt, and then it is trimmed to remove non-medicated parts before it can be used as medicine. According to the requirements of different species, some need to scrape off the outer skin, such as white peony root and yellow peony; some should cut off the rough skin, such as Phellodendron; some to remove the reed head, fibrous roots and residual foliage, and then size classification, such as Achyranthes , Aoki, Danshen, white peony, Qianhu, Shegan, Polygonum cuspidatum, etc.; some want to peel off the wooden heart, such as Dan.

Steaming, boiling, scalding Some herbs containing starch, sugar or mucilage are not easy to dry, and some herbs also contain enzymes that decompose and transform certain components of themselves. Only by heat treatment, enzymes can lose their vitality. Medicinal materials are not deteriorating. There are also certain herbs that need to be processed through cooking methods to ensure efficacy, such as Huang Jing, Lily, Gastrodia, Angelica, Papaya, and Purslane. Another example is a hundred herbs, asparagus, and white water, and other medicinal herbs that have a lot of moisture and can be placed in boiling water for a short time after harvesting. This will not only be easy to dry, but also easy to peel and increase the transparency of herbs.

Cooking or dipping medicinal herbs should pay attention to grasp the heat, water temperature and processing time, just cooked for the degree, excessive steaming will make herbs soft, detrimental to quality. In addition, medicinal herbs such as mulberry and Chinese gall can be used to kill internal eggs and aphids after cooking to maintain their medicinal properties.

Cut pharmaceuticals should be processed in fresh slices. Some rhizome medicines such as Salvia miltiorrhiza, Radix paeoniae Alba, Peucedanum chinense, Achyranthes bidentata, Radix lucidum, Polygonum cuspidatum, Phytolacca, Pueraria, Radix Scrophulariae, Radix Scrophulariae, etc., should be freshly cut into pieces, pieces or sections and then dried; the fruit is large and not easy Dried fruits such as papaya, bergamot, etc. should be cut first and then dried; some bark medicines such as Eucommia, honokieus, cinnamon, etc., should also be freshly cut into pieces or slices, or rolled Into a tube, dry again. After such a fresh cut, not only save costs, reduce costs, but also ensure the efficacy of medicinal herbs.

The purpose of drying and drying is to exclude water, inhibit enzyme activity, prevent decomposition of active ingredients, and facilitate long-term storage and use. When dry processing, the appearance, odor, and active ingredient content of the crude drug should be maintained as much as possible. Depending on the climate, equipment conditions, and medicinal properties, the following three drying methods can be used:

1. Dry the sun by using sunlight and outdoor flowing air. The drying method is generally applicable to medicinal materials that do not require the maintenance of certain colors and do not contain volatile oils, such as alfalfa, astragalus, burdock, cassia, and paeonol, eucommia, etc. Drying method is easy to operate, but the method of drying different herbs is also different. All herbs, leaves, flowers and herbs are easy to break after sun drying, and should be re-packed after rejuvenation; some herbs with oily and sugary properties, and mosaic-type herbs that are prone to discoloration should not be exposed under the hot sun, so as not to cause Take off oil, pan-sweetened or faded and you can dry it. When drying, the harvested herbs are usually spread on the mats. Pay attention to rain protection and dew prevention, prevent the wind from blowing off, and often topple over them to promote early drying, such as basil, mint and chrysanthemum.

2. Dry and dry shade method is a method of placing fresh products in a well-ventilated place indoors or under a shed to promote the natural evaporation of moisture. The bright color of leaves, flowers, grasses and medicinal materials containing aromatic and volatile substances will yellow the green leaves after drying, make the petals discolored and broken, lose the aroma, effectively evaporate the active ingredients, and reduce the efficacy. Therefore, Dry in a cool, ventilated place. In order to make full use of space, it is possible to erect a stand in a shed or an indoor post, or to fasten a cross beam to a vertical column, spread the fresh produce in an appliance, and place it in layers. It is best to install a ventilation fan to speed up drying, such as musk, Mint, spearmint, coltsfoot flowers, Chinese rose, rose, safflower, silk flowers, etc.

3. Drying Use baking oven or fire broilers to bake at low temperatures to dry the herbs. During drying, the temperature should be strictly controlled. When the temperature is low, it will not be easy to dry. If the temperature is too high, it will affect the quality. If the temperature is too high, the temperature should not exceed 60°C. If the temperature is high, the color will be dark and the quality will be reduced; the flowers will be dried. When the temperature can not be too high, such as the temperature of dried silver flower should be controlled at 28 ~ 42 °C.

At present, domestic and foreign countries have begun to use infrared high temperature hygroscopic drying technology for processing raw herbs, it has high efficiency, low energy consumption, good quality, should be considered.

Second, the factors affecting the quality of herbs during processing

The maturation of medicinal materials Immature herbs are dried and shrunk after processing and drying, and their internal quality is poor. After the Chinese herbal medicine is over cooked, the processing quality is also not good.

Temperature and temperature not only affect the drying speed, but also affect the presence of chemical components. If the temperature is too high, a large amount of volatile oil will be lost and the active ingredient will be reduced, which will also make the medicinal material dry.

The cleanliness of water processing is very important. Water turbidity or high salinity can contaminate medicinal materials and cause them to lose their color. The chrysanthemums and safflowers harvested after the rain will stick together and become dull.

During the process of chemical composition processing, the chemical composition of medicinal herbs constantly changes. When processed improperly, some components may be lost or deteriorated; if they are not dried in time, the components of the saponins will be easily decomposed and lost; when using iron cutting, the enamel will turn black.

Supplementary materials such as white buckwheat impregnated with corn slurry, pea flour can inhibit oxidation blackening, aconite processing requires salt or salt brine, fritillaria processing to add clam ash and so on. In the initial processing of herbs, different excipients must be added during the processing. The quality of the excipients also has a great influence on the herbs.
